Will Lankshear may be the closest thing Tottenham currently have to Harry Kane in their academy.
That is according to Spurs expert John Wenham, who regularly breaks news about the club on his Lilywhite Rose social media channels.
Lankshear, 17, signed for Tottenham from Sheffield United on 31 August, signing a deal until 2025.

Wenham has been blown away by what he has seen from the striker so far.
“I believe Will has four in four in the Under-18s league,” Wenham told Football Insider correspondent Ben Wild.
“Then one in the youth Champions League and one in the cup so that is six in 10 games. It is a very, very good start for a 17-year-old who has only just arrived from Sheffield United.
“He is settling back into a category 1 academy. Do you know what I’ve noticed, I’ve been really impressed with how he just finishes his chances.
“There are no mistakes, He doesn’t have any caveats so his game so far but he is only 17 and I think he is a complete finisher at the moment.
“But, if in time we can see him improve his passing levels then maybe we can look at him as a Harry Kane-lite or something like that.
“At the moment though, he looks like a complete out-and-out finisher and he had made a phenomenal start to his life at Tottenham.”
